Are you feeling overwhelmed?

Stress is a natural reaction to feeling under pressure or threatened and usually happens when we are in a situation that we don’t feel we can manage or control.

The impact of stress is different for everyone and can even affect us differently at different times in our lives. Although not all stress is bad, when it is very intense or lasts for a long time it can become a problem, affect our health, and ultimately result in burnout.
